Subject: Living the Normal Life, Part II - Balance Requires Motion

This is the sequel to <i>Living the Normal Life</i>, or, more accurately, the continuation of it.

The first half, which can be found in it's entirety <a rel=nofollow target=_blank href="http://archiveofourown.org/users/Nell65">here</a>, was one of the first stories I ever wrote, in those first heady months after the series ended. But I never quite finished it until this spring. It had a few gaps, a few bumpy spots and had been waiting all these years for that little bit more work smoothing and shaping to call it done.

<i>Balance Requires Motion</i> is, in contrast, entirely new work. Oh - the story has been in my head the whole time. Living there, taking up space, but I never got the words out into text and instead it was just images and lines of dialogue and a strong sense of the elements that the story required, all strung more or less on a single narrative thread. So in this time I currently have to write without interruption - I was able to pull this story out of my head and get it down in words for others to read.

It is not, as a result, exactly what I would have written 9 years ago -- and I feel certain, the better for it. I'm older, and in a different place, and my skills are different (I like to think improved) now as well. Some things would undoubtedly have changed just in the process of converting images to words, others, because I see the world differently now, with more years of living behind me, and still others, well, as you know, stories sometimes tell themselves in ways you don't anticipate when you first lift your fingers over the keyboard -- so as always, in the end, the story told itself in ways that surprised and pleased me.

It is, I warn you, an HR post series fic. That was always the story this story was telling. My love note to my favorite pairing, giving them the life they sometimes seemed to dream of but probably could never have. It is also, however, my reaction to many of the first flush of Michael raising Adam stories -- most of which drew, one way or another, a fairly awkward and unrealistic picture of parenthood -- or at least I thought they were. So, in the best fanfic traditions I decided to see if I could do better. I had NO idea when I started that it would take so flipping long (!), but here it is. Complete at last.
